"Blue Hue Brew" teableau for 04/17/25
Butterfly blue pea flower tea is a vibrant blue color which can be altered to purple or pink with the addition of lemon. The flavor is pretty mild but it's fun to share with children.

"Dear" teableau for 04/12/25
The deer in my Western Washington woods are Columbian Black-tailed deer, a subspecies of the much larger mule deer found east of the Cascades.
